如题。我用google map api 画多边形。当代码跑到下面这段中的me.map_.addOverlay(polyShape);时报了标题上的错误。用IE,chorme时报错。firefox不报错。高手帮忙解答一下。
for (var m = me.head_.next_; m != me.tail_; m = m.next_) {
points.push(m.getLatLng());
//points.push(me.formatLatLng_(m.getLatLng()));
//alert(m.getLatLng());
}
points.push(points[0]);
var polyShape = new GPolygon(points, "#3355ff", 0.8, 10, "#335599", 0.8);
//alert(points)
me.reset();
//var area = polyShape.getArea();
me.map_.addOverlay(polyShape);
for (var m = me.head_.next_; m != me.tail_; m = m.next_) {
points.push(m.getLatLng());
//points.push(me.formatLatLng_(m.getLatLng()));
//alert(m.getLatLng());
}
points.push(points[0]);
var polyShape = new GPolygon(points, "#3355ff", 0.8, 10, "#335599", 0.8);
//alert(points)
me.reset();
//var area = polyShape.getArea();
me.map_.addOverlay(polyShape);
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货